Reducing Construction Waste
One of the most significant environmental advantages of roof restoration is the reduction of construction waste. Roof replacement involves tearing off old roofing materials and disposing of them in landfills. This process contributes to the growing issue of construction and demolition (C&D) waste, which accounts for a large percentage of landfill material globally. In contrast, roof restoration preserves much of the existing structure, minimizing the amount of waste sent to landfills.
Key Statistics:
- The Environmental Protection Agency (EPA) estimates that C&D waste accounts for over 600 million tons annually in the U.S.
- A typical roof replacement generates thousands of pounds of waste, including asphalt shingles, underlayment, nails, and insulation materials.
- Restoration eliminates up to 90% of the waste associated with full roof replacement.
By restoring a roof instead of replacing it, property owners contribute to reducing landfill overflow and promoting sustainable waste management.
Conserving Natural Resources
Roof replacement requires the production of new materials, such as asphalt shingles, metal sheets, and concrete tiles. These materials require extensive raw materials and energy to manufacture, leading to environmental depletion and higher carbon emissions.
Environmental Impact of Roofing Materials:
- Asphalt Shingles: Produced using petroleum-based materials, contributing to fossil fuel consumption and greenhouse gas emissions.
- Metal Roofing: While durable, metal roofing requires intensive mining processes that disrupt ecosystems and contribute to air and water pollution.
- Concrete Tiles: Production involves significant energy use and carbon dioxide emissions due to cement manufacturing.
Restoration, on the other hand, typically involves repairing and sealing the existing roof using coatings and membranes. These materials require fewer raw resources and have a much lower environmental impact compared to manufacturing and transporting new roofing products.

Improving Energy Efficiency
Roof restoration can significantly enhance a building’s energy efficiency, reducing energy consumption for heating and cooling. Many restoration methods include applying reflective or “cool roof” coatings that help reduce heat absorption and lower indoor temperatures.
Benefits of Cool Roof Coatings:
- Reflect Solar Radiation: Roof coatings can reflect up to 90% of sunlight, preventing heat buildup inside buildings.
- Reduce Heat Island Effect: Urban areas with traditional dark roofs absorb more heat, contributing to higher ambient temperatures. Reflective coatings help mitigate this effect.
- Lower Energy Costs: Reducing heat absorption translates to lower air conditioning costs, leading to decreased energy use and greenhouse gas emissions.
With improved energy efficiency, property owners can experience cost savings while also contributing to environmental sustainability.
Extending Roof Lifespan
One of the biggest advantages of roof restoration is the ability to extend the life of an existing roof. Instead of replacing a roof every 20–30 years, restoration can add 10–15 years or more to its lifespan. This reduces the frequency of material disposal and the demand for new roofing products.
How Roof Restoration Extends Lifespan:
- Seals leaks and prevents deterioration, protecting the roof from further damage.
- Adds a protective layer against weather conditions, UV rays, and temperature fluctuations.
- Delays costly replacement, allowing property owners to maximize the use of their current roofing system.
By extending the life of a roof, restoration promotes sustainable building practices and helps reduce environmental strain from frequent replacements.
Reducing Toxic Chemical Exposure
Roofing materials often contain chemicals that can leach into the environment, particularly when disposed of in landfills. For example, asphalt shingles contain petroleum-based compounds that can release harmful pollutants into soil and groundwater.
Restoration minimizes the need for new materials, reducing exposure to these harmful substances. Additionally, many modern roof coatings are formulated with eco-friendly, low-VOC (volatile organic compound) materials, ensuring minimal environmental impact.
Benefits of Eco-Friendly Roof Coatings:
- Reduces air pollution by limiting VOC emissions.
- Minimizes chemical runoff that could contaminate local waterways.
- Promotes healthier indoor and outdoor air quality.

How to Know If Your Roof Is a Good Candidate for Restoration
Determining whether your roof is a good candidate for restoration depends on several factors. The first consideration is the overall condition of the roof. If the structure is still intact and has not sustained severe damage, restoration may be a viable option. Minor leaks, surface wear, and aging materials are typically good indicators that a roof can be restored rather than replaced.
The type of roofing material also plays a crucial role. Flat roofs, metal roofs, and some asphalt shingle roofs are often excellent candidates for restoration, especially if the damage is not widespread. A professional roof inspection can help assess whether the existing roof can support restoration or if replacement is necessary.
Another key factor is the presence of moisture damage. If there are significant water leaks or underlying structural issues, restoration may not be the best choice. However, if the problem is limited to surface wear or minor leaks, applying coatings and sealants can extend the roof’s lifespan.
Age is another important consideration. Roofs that are near the end of their expected lifespan but still structurally sound can often benefit from restoration, providing additional years of protection without the need for a full replacement. Property owners should consult with a roofing professional to evaluate their specific situation and determine the most sustainable and cost-effective solution.
